: Researchers at Stanford developed a "Precision Health" toilet that identifies users by their unique "analprint" via internal cameras to ensure data is matched to the correct person.
Many spy cameras use infrared for low-light recording. Turn off the bathroom lights, open your smartphone camera, and scan the room. Many phone cameras can detect the faint purple or white light emitted by IR LEDs that are invisible to the naked eye.
